John Anthony "Jack" Bailey

February 27, 1941 — May 2, 2022

John Anthony Bailey was born on February 27, 1941, in Northville, Michigan to Elsie and William (Bill) Bailey. Jack (as he was known to his friends and family) passed away peacefully on May 2nd, 2022. His wife, daughters and son held vigil for the six days leading to his death, laughing, crying, and reminiscing in his presence and, for once, entertaining him.

Jack spent his childhood with his loving parents and four siblings in the small town of Northville, living in a home that was also known as The Bailey’s Dance Studio. It was here that Jack’s love of music, dance, and entertainment was kindled. Jack spent his childhood years in Northville making friends and creating mischief until he went to Michigan State University for a degree in Communications.

Jack met his wife Carolyn (Tuthill) in 1963. The two married in 1967 and were blessed with more than 54 years of marriage. With laughter and grace, the two shared a steadfast love and commitment, through thick and thin, good times and bad. They had many common interests, enjoying tennis, golf, travel, and dancing. With an immense generosity of time, energy, and spirit, they raised four children and intensely loved their eight grandchildren.

Jack worked in radio for the majority of his career. In semi-retirement, he entertained at nursing homes and assisted living facilities. Combining music, humor, and dancing, he brightened the lives of both staff and residents. When it was his time to be cared for, many of these same staff members welcomed him with open arms.

Jack was a lover of music, birds, and nature, and passed this love on to his kids and grandkids. Anyone who met him knows he was ever-ready with a quick joke or one-liner. Everywhere he went he not only made people laugh, he made them feel heard, valued, and understood. Over the years, he counseled friends and family going through difficult times, independently and through Stephen Ministries.

Jack is survived by his loving wife Carolyn, his children Kristine Heidger (Nathan), John Bailey (Sharon), Lori Singleton (James), and Karen Volas (Tim); his brother Bill Bailey, and sisters June Slusarski and Racena Fischer; the grandchildren he adored, Lily and Carly Heidger, Lauren and Paige Bailey, Julian and Sophie Singleton, and Casper and Felix Volas; many cousins, nieces, and nephews.

He is preceded in death by his parents Elsie and William (Bill) Bailey, and his sister Barbara Macaluso.
